Transaction 5f6ccbfe347934c766970f514ee50349153edb54f5fd3d8cc45c7e0e84419a93

3 Input
2 Outputs
  • 5f6ccbfe347934c766970f514ee50349153edb54f5fd3d8cc45c7e0e84419a93:0
  • value  198000000
    address  3HAjuoae5VxjRm5nzsJ9JXdERAYfWCsBTU
  • 5f6ccbfe347934c766970f514ee50349153edb54f5fd3d8cc45c7e0e84419a93:1
  • value  451810386
    address  3NyekKaWSvLKw2pxtT6bVka4mgJhX5oTDf